Holy smokes, that colour rocks even more than I thought it did!

Been working a bit more... Got a little bit done, but I'm tired and have had enough of it for now. Will pick it up again in a few days.

Scuttle is a bit more smooth now... Layered it over with some more fibrefill and then layerd on some proper GRP.



Sanded smooth:




The door handle is getting there...




The back bumper is such a bad fit, i'm supprised if it is actually for a Corsa So what do you do if it doesn't fit? Cut it up




Now it fits well, it's held on with tape though




Needs about a days work to get it all nice and sweet though...

Cars getting there, so long as everything goes well I ought to get it finished in a few days. Though I'm having a break I think. If the solenoids turn up tomorrow I shall fit them....
